Integral to the functioning of C-oriented IO streams is the notion of file-descriptors. In particular, three standard file-descriptors are found across implementations and are regularly instantiated and referenced by users, processes and the kernel alike. (Input | Output | Error Handling) are the three requisite file-descriptors you should be comfortable with when navigating Linux, Unix and other modern systems.
